Jackery is simple, self-contained, and way overpriced. The warranty is what you're paying for. I have a jackery 1000. One of the usb ports stopped working within 3 months. Jackery sent me a replacement. I had a 500 that totally crapped out in less than a year. Warranty covered it and the replacement died a little over a year later. Both solar saga panels I had lasted less than 2 years. Again, the warranty covered them.
I have an off brand 500wh power station that I bought super cheap on Amazon when I was waiting for jackery to repair/replace the broken 500 I used to have. 4 years later and it's still running great. Bought a couple of offbrand 100w folding solar panels and they too have been working fine for over 3 years. The power station and the panels cost less than half of what jackery charges.
Point is, jackery is a well known brand with a solid warranty. But in my experience, doesn't work any better than the nameless brands sold on Amazon for 50% less. In my experience, they are not worth it. I'd follow the other posters advice and build my own. If you're into simplicity, the cheap brands work fine.
